RI Restaurants Celebrate Cultural Diversity Through Food The Rhode Island's World of Flavors Competition will kick off Providence Restaurant Weeks on July 12th. Over thirty restaurants from around the state will compete for a $15,000 prize package. Providence, R.I. (PRWEB) June 22, 2009 -- QuickWhatsUp.com is proud to launch the first multicultural culinary competition in Providence, Rhode Island. The World of Flavors Competition will celebrate the state's cultural diversity by showcasing a broad cross-section of Rhode Island restaurants as they compete for the top prize in their world region: Americana, South of the Border, European & Mediterranean, and Asian & Indian. Over thirty restaurants from the state will sample their food for voters who will pick the winner in each category. The event, hosted by Shawn Tempesta of Fox Providence's Rhode Show and featuring music by local legend Spogga, will kick off Providence Restaurant Weeks.

"This state has always been known for its great cuisine," says event producer Seth Resler, "but people tend to think of just Italian and seafood when they think of Rhode Island. We want to show people the incredibly broad range of flavors that the restaurants here have to offer."
The restaurants will be competing for a prize package worth over $15,000, including appearances on the Rhode Show, commercials on Fox Providence and WPRI Channel 12, commercials on 95.5 WBRU, a professional photography package by IHI Design, a creative consulting session with print and broadcast advertising producer Tony Aguilar, an entertainment package from WRIK Entertainment, a graphic redesign package by Artinium Inc., a professional printing package by Sir Speedy Providence, a floral package from Plantasia Interiors and more. One winner will be selected from each category by popular vote.
The event will also feature local beverages, including wines from the vineyards of the Coastal Wine Trail, Narragansett Beer, Newport Storm beer and Granny Squibb Iced Tea.
The competition will be held following the Iron Man 70.3 triathlon in downtown Providence, and the day after the culmination of Sound Session, capping off a fantastic weekend full of cultural experiences.
